LONDON (Brand Republic) – Former news retailer John Menzies is transforming itself into a logistics group by buying US ground-handling service company Ogden Aviation Services for £79m.
The deal, instrumented by chief executive David McKay, makes Menzies one of the largest independent suppliers of ground handling services in the world. Pre-tax profits rose 9% to £31.3m for the year ending May 6 and McKay said more logistics acquisitions would come. He also plans to sell the company’s loss-making Early Learning Centre stores. The company sold its newsagent chain to WH Smith in March 1998.
